3. The campaign message continues to focus on alleged failures of the United Party for National Development (UPND) Government in the Constituency. The key issues highlighted include, the poor state of township roads, limited empowerment for women and youths, perceived economic hardships, among residents and the load shedding experienced in the last four (4) years, which they feel may be re-introduced after the August 2026 general election. The Team promised that if elected, Tonse Pamodzi Alliance would prioritise the upgrading of township roads, enhance access to Constituency Development Fund (CDF) as well as expand youth and women empowerment initiatives. Meanwhile, the Team has also been sensitizing the electorate on how to vote in the polling booth and identifying the lamp on the ballot paper as their party symbol.
